Does anybody currently use or know of a good company that builds prefabricated sewer systems that are large enough to serve a multi-unit complex in a rural environment?
 
If you mean a packaged wastewater treatment system, you could contact Chief Industries in Grand Island, Nebraska. They make the Ecolo-Wastewater Treatment System that is designed for small cities and villages including subdivisions. Their system is pre-fabricated, takes up much less space than a lagoon system and is designed to be installed by a local contractor. There are a large number of package treatment plant manufacturers in North America that could provide systems for your applications. Modular (containerized) systems typically have treatment capacities of up to 100 m3/d.
